Abstract

The invention provides methods of treatment using retro-inverso peptides derived from leukemia inhibitory factor (LIF) having between 18 and about 40 amino acids and including the sequence that is retro-inverso with respect to SEQ ID NO: 1. The peptides of the invention have the same activity as native LIF and also have neurotrophic activity. The peptides of the invention are also less susceptible to proteolytic degradation in vivo because of their D-amino acid linkage.
